ZIP Code 74431: frequently asked questions

What is the median home value in ZIP Code 74431?
The median home value in ZIP Code 74431 is $92,500, lower than 84% of U.S. ZIP codes.
How much is property tax in ZIP Code 74431?
The median annual property tax in ZIP Code 74431 is $504, an effective rate of 1% of home value.
Is ZIP Code 74431 expensive to live in?
Homes in ZIP Code 74431 cost about 1.43× the median household income, lower than 84% of U.S. ZIP codes.
What is the average rent in ZIP Code 74431?
The median gross rent in ZIP Code 74431 is $843 a month, near the U.S. ZIP codes median.
What is the weather like in ZIP Code 74431?
ZIP Code 74431 averages 60°F year-round, summer highs near 90.8°F, winter lows around 27.8°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als). It sees about 0.9 inches of snow a year.
Is ZIP Code 74431 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
ZIP Code 74431's FEMA National Risk Index score is 73.1 (higher than 60% of U.S. ZIP codes).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is wildfire.
